Splunk AppDynamics

Addition to our packages

CommunityUser
Splunk Employee
Splunk Employee

HI.

We are often hitting a bytecode limit in AppDynamics. There are examples of this in the production logs (officially undocumented that this is an issue):

[TimeseriesDispatcher] Method excluded because Cannot instrument class com/..../oet/server/services/instrument/history/TimeseriesServiceImpl$TimeseriesUpdater for interceptor class com.singularity.ee.agent.appagent.services.transactionmonitor.c because maximum 50 transformations exceeded for package prefix com....

So what should be done to avoid this limit

kindly help me in this

Thanks Regards

Labels (1)
0 Karma

CommunityUser
Splunk Employee
Splunk Employee

Hi @Anonymous

Sorry to hear that you are experiencing bytecode issue on the AppDynamics Controller. To dig into the issue, would you mind sharing some insights, such as the version of Controller you are using, type of deployment (upgrade or fresh install), version of the Agents, and any other info which is not confidential.

CommunityUser
Splunk Employee
Splunk Employee

Hi Radhika,

Have you got any solution as its long time pending.

Regards,

Mandar

0 Karma

Luciano_Derossi
New Member

Hi have the same issue and I have setted the parameter "-Dappdynamics.bciengine.limit.package.qualifiers=7"

but the issue persist.

Luciano

0 Karma

Peter_Holditch
Builder

The package qualifiers limit increase should resolve the issue.

We will need agent logs to investiagte why this has not happened in your case; the best way to share these would be via a support ticket.

Warm regards,

Peter

CommunityUser
Splunk Employee
Splunk Employee

Hi Radhika,

thanks for your reply,

controller version - 4.4.3.4, build 4.4.3.20077

Agent version - 4.2.14.0

FYI, Its not a fresh install

And as per my knowledege 

to avoid those limit we can add below mentioned agent property :

-Dappdynamics.bciengine.limit.package.qualifiers=7

Why?

The above mentioned property lets the bytecode instrumentation engine detect more remote services or service endpoints automatically.

Is my finding correct???

Regards,

Mandar Kadam

0 Karma
Get Updates on the Splunk Community!

Say goodbye to manually analyzing phishing and malware threats with Splunk Attack ...

In today’s evolving threat landscape, we understand you’re constantly bombarded with phishing and malware ...

AppDynamics is now part of Splunk Ideas

Hello Splunkers, We have exciting news for you! AppDynamics has been added to the Splunk Ideas Portal. Which ...

Advanced Splunk Data Management Strategies

Join us on Wednesday, May 14, 2025, at 11 AM PDT / 2 PM EDT for an exclusive Tech Talk that delves into ...